Grasping Civil Marriages

Civil marriages represent a legally binding union between two persons, recognized by the authority. They distinguish from religious ceremonies, as they are primarily focused on legal aspects. In a civil marriage, couples vow their commitment before a official, and the ceremony usually involves an exchange of tokens. Upon the ceremony, the couple receives a certificate that officially confirms their marital status.

Secular Wedding Ceremonies: A Guide

Planning a wedding that reflects your values without religious rituals can be rewarding. Secular ceremonies are personalized, allowing you to celebrate love in a way that feels true to you. A secular ceremony typically highlights the couple's bond, often incorporating important readings, poems, or personal vows.

Think about these pieces to craft a ceremony that is truly your own:

* **Officiant:** Choose someone who resonates with your values and can guide the ceremony with warmth and sincerity.

* **Location:** Select a venue that embodies your style and vision, whether it's an outdoor setting, a historic building, or a contemporary space.

* **Readings & Vows:** Include personal texts that communicate the depth of your love and commitment.

* **Rituals:** Create special moments that hold significance for you as a couple.

Selecting the Right Vows: Civil vs. Religious

When starting on your marriage journey, one of the most important decisions you'll make is crafting your vows. These copyright express your dedication and intention to your partner, creating a eternal bond.

Choosing between civil and religious vows can present unique considerations.

Civil ceremonies usually involve official vows, focusing the legal aspects of the marriage. They enable you to customize your vows to reflect your individual beliefs and values.

However religious ceremonies usually involve vows that align with the traditions of a specific religion. These vows may contain sacred scriptures and embody the spiritual nature of the commitment.

Ultimately, the best choice depends on your individual beliefs, values, and the tone you desire to create for your wedding day. No matter you choose civil or religious vows, remember that the most important aspect is the love you express with your partner.
